服务器端口开放的必要性和安全性分析
服务器端口开放是指允许外部网络访问特定的TCP或UDP端口号,这通常涉及到配置防火墙、交换机或其他安全设备以允许数据包通过指定的端口,这样做可以提高系统的可访问性,但也增加了潜在的安全风险,因为攻击者可以通过这些端口对系统进行入侵,在部署新服务时,需要谨慎地考虑是否应该开放端口以及如何设置适当的访问控制策略。
服务器端口开放的必要性和风险分析
在当今网络环境中,服务器端口的管理对于确保网络安全和稳定性至关重要,服务器端口是指连接到互联网或局域网上的特定端口号,用于接收和发送数据包,服务器端口的管理并非总是简单直接的,开放端口可能会带来一定的风险和潜在的问题。
为什么需要开放服务器端口?
- 增强功能和服务:开放端口允许外部设备与内部服务器通信,例如文件传输、远程登录、邮件服务等。
- 提高效率:网络设备通过端口能够高效地处理流量,从而加速数据传输速度,提高整体系统的性能。
- 满足业务需求:在电子商务、在线游戏等行业中,服务器通常需要向外部用户提供服务,如购买商品、在线支付、用户注册等。
- 安全监测:开放特定端口可以帮助监控和保护网络环境免受攻击,使用SSH(Secure Shell)端口可以提供远程访问控制。
- 兼容性要求:部分软件或应用程序仅支持特定端口,因此开放这些端口以确保它们能够正常工作是必要的。
服务器端口开放的风险与后果
尽管开放服务器端口在许多情况下是有益的,但也带来了一定的安全风险和潜在问题:
- 网络漏洞:某些未被充分防护的端口容易成为黑客攻击的目标,一旦黑客成功利用这些端口进行入侵,可能导致敏感信息泄露或整个系统瘫痪。
- 服务中断:如果一个关键的服务依赖于某个未关闭的端口,并且该端口被恶意攻击者占用,那么服务可能会暂时停止运行。
- 隐私侵犯:当服务器开放非必需的端口时,它可能会暴露给不适当的人,包括竞争对手或其他利益相关者,从而导致隐私泄露。
- 法律和合规问题:不同国家和地区对网络行为有不同的法律法规,随意开放端口可能会违反这些规定,导致罚款和其他法律后果。
如何谨慎管理服务器端口
为了避免上述风险,服务器管理员应采取以下措施来管理服务器端口:
- 审计与审查:定期检查哪些端口正在打开,并确认其是否有必要,可以通过防火墙规则、日志记录等方式实现这一点。
- 最小权限原则:对于不需要的端口,应该立即将其关闭,只保留必要的服务所需的端口,这样可以减少潜在的攻击面。
- 定期更新:更新操作系统和所有相关的软件补丁,以修补已知的安全漏洞。
- 配置策略:使用强密码和双重认证机制来保护账户和端口,防止未经授权的访问。
- 备份重要数据:将重要的数据定期备份到离线存储设备上,以防数据丢失或损坏。
- 应急响应计划:制定并执行应急响应计划,以便在发生安全事件时能够迅速有效地解决问题。
虽然服务器端口的开放在大多数情况下都是必要的,但它也伴随着一定的风险,明智地管理和维护服务器端口不仅能够提升系统的稳定性和安全性,还能够保障企业和个人的利益不受侵害,实施合理的策略和最佳实践是非常重要的。
版权声明
本站原创内容未经允许不得转载,或转载时需注明出处:特网云知识库
上一篇:查找并设置时间服务器的IP地址 下一篇:华为云服务器官方网页登录入口